Our Technology
We use air, water, and solar energy in a patented photo-thermal process to produce green ammonia fertilizer.
An Unique Photo-Cell
Developed at the University of Oxford,
our world-leading research team has formulated our catalyst into an ink that can be cast onto a sheet-like platform to form a photocell.
Maximum sunlight can be harnessed and provide an exceptional solar-to-ammonia
efficiency.
The Catalyst
With more than 35 years experience of commercial catalyst design & production, our cofounder Prof. Edman Tsang has developed a robust Fe-based photocatalyst with a kg-scale synthesis protocol.
Light-Driven Chemistry
To facilitate a light-driven nitrogen fixation, our catalyst is designed to suppress electron-hole pair recombination and prolong the exciton lifetime for efficient ammonia synthesis.
Ammonia Production
On-Demand
Our Harvester reactor is designed to produce ammonia fertilizer directly on farmland. With minimal capital costs, farmers can create a custom mix of fertilizer according to their specific needs. This truly decentralized approach promotes sustainable agriculture.
